The thing is in the West, most PvP games I can think of have horrible design leading to inevitable gank fests.

In Asia it seems they have a better understanding of what makes a PvP game work. In Lineage 2 for instance the PvP is FFA but if you PK a player that doesn't fight back, you enter a chaotic state and have a huge chance of dropping an equipped item when you die. 

In other words you're free to PK anyone you want but at great risk.

In Archeage (I know very little about this game) it seems they have a trial system where the community itself will deal with the punishment to PKers.

Aion I never played so I don't know how that worked.

Basically they love their FFA PvP but it's often accompanied with measures to limit chaotic ganking.

This is something I feel western devs should learn from.

Silly systems like in WoW, Rift or AoC, where you can PK without any risk or consequence will always turn into stupid gank fests that will scare away the majority of the player base.
